LCOV - code coverage report
Current view:
top level
-
nntrainer/tensor
- tensor.cpp
(
source
/ functions)
Coverage
Total
Hit
Test:
coverage_filtered.info
Lines:
73.8 %
856
632
Test Date:
2025-12-14 20:38:17
Functions:
87.0 %
169
147
Function Name
Hit count
_ZN9nntrainer6Tensor10deactivateEv
0
_ZN9nntrainer6Tensor11filter_maskERKS0_b
0
_ZN9nntrainer6Tensor13setFileOffsetEm
0
_ZN9nntrainer6Tensor15updateDimensionEN2ml5train9TensorDimE
0
_ZN9nntrainer6Tensor17standardization_iEv
0
_ZN9nntrainer6Tensor4readESt7variantIJPSt14basic_ifstreamIcSt11char_traitsIcEEPKcEEmb
0
_ZN9nntrainer6Tensor5erf_iEv
0
_ZN9nntrainer6Tensor6sqrt_iEv
0
_ZN9nntrainer6Tensor7readFSUEv
0
_ZN9nntrainer6Tensor8activateEv
0
_ZNK9nntrainer6Tensor12dropout_maskEf
0
_ZNK9nntrainer6Tensor13getFileOffsetEv
0
_ZNK9nntrainer6Tensor22createSharedDataTensorERKS0_RS0_m
0
_ZNK9nntrainer6Tensor3absERS0_
0
_ZNK9nntrainer6Tensor3dotESt6vectorIPS0_SaIS2_EES4_bbf
0
_ZNK9nntrainer6Tensor3negERS0_
0
_ZNK9nntrainer6Tensor3negEv
0
_ZNK9nntrainer6Tensor4sqrtEv
0
_ZNK9nntrainer6Tensor5applyESt8functionIFS0_S0_EE
0
_ZNK9nntrainer6Tensor6argminEv
0
_ZNK9nntrainer6Tensor7averageERS0_
0
_ZNK9nntrainer6Tensor7putDataEv
0
_ZN9nntrainer6Tensor10inv_sqrt_iEv
1
_ZN9nntrainer6Tensor3catERKSt6vectorIS0_SaIS0_EEiRS0_
1
_ZN9nntrainer6TensorC2ERKSt6vectorIS1_IS1_IS1_IhSaIhEESaIS3_EESaIS5_EESaIS7_EERKS1_IfSaIfEERKS1_IjSaIjEEN2ml5train9TensorDim10TensorTypeENS_7QSchemeE
1
_ZN9nntrainer6TensorC2ERKSt6vectorIS1_IS1_IS1_IjSaIjEESaIS3_EESaIS5_EESaIS7_EERKS1_IfSaIfEERKS3_N2ml5train9TensorDim10TensorTypeENS_7QSchemeE
1
_ZN9nntrainer6TensorC2ERKSt6vectorIS1_IS1_IS1_IsSaIsEESaIS3_EESaIS5_EESaIS7_EERKS1_IfSaIfEEN2ml5train9TensorDim10TensorTypeENS_7QSchemeE
1
_ZNK9nntrainer6Tensor3erfERS0_
1
_ZNK9nntrainer6Tensor3erfEv
1
_ZN9nntrainer6TensorC2ERKSt10unique_ptrINS_10TensorBaseESt14default_deleteIS2_EE
2
_ZN9nntrainer6Tensor12zoneout_maskEf
3
_ZN9nntrainer6Tensor16setRandBernoulliEf
3
_ZNK9nntrainer6Tensor6divideERKf
3
_ZNK9nntrainer6Tensor8inv_sqrtERS0_
3
_ZNK9nntrainer6Tensor8subtractERKf
3
_ZN9nntrainer6Tensor12zoneout_maskERS0_f
4
_ZNK9nntrainer6Tensor11add_stridedERKS0_f
4
_ZN9nntrainer6Tensor6concatERKSt6vectorIS0_SaIS0_EEiRS0_
5
_ZN9nntrainer6TensorC2ERKSt6vectorIS1_IS1_IS1_ItSaItEESaIS3_EESaIS5_EESaIS7_EERKS1_IfSaIfEERKS1_IjSaIjEEN2ml5train9TensorDim10TensorTypeENS_7QSchemeE
5
_ZNK9nntrainer6Tensor7averageERKSt6vectorIjSaIjEE
5
_ZNK9nntrainer6Tensor8q_schemeEv
5
_ZNK9nntrainer6Tensor3tanERS0_f
6
_ZNK9nntrainer6Tensor4sqrtERS0_
6
_ZN9nntrainer6TensorC2ERKSt6vectorIS1_IS1_IS1_IaSaIaEESaIS3_EESaIS5_EESaIS7_EERKS1_IfSaIfEEN2ml5train9TensorDim10TensorTypeENS_7QSchemeE
7
_ZNK9nntrainer6Tensor7max_absEv
7
_ZN9nntrainer6Tensor5splitEji
8
_ZNK9nntrainer6Tensor4topKEj
9
_ZN9nntrainer6Tensor12dropout_maskEf
10
_ZN9nntrainerlsERSoRKNS_6TensorE
10
_ZN9nntrainer6Tensor3catERKSt6vectorIS0_SaIS0_EEi
11
_ZNK9nntrainer6Tensor5printERSo
11
_ZNK9nntrainer6Tensor6divideERKS0_
11
_ZN9nntrainer6Tensor24calculateConcatOutputDimERKSt6vectorIS0_SaIS0_EEi
12
_ZNK9nntrainer6Tensor3sinERS0_f
12
_ZNK9nntrainer6Tensor3powEf
13
_ZZN9nntrainer6Tensor24calculateConcatOutputDimERKSt6vectorIS0_SaIS0_EEiENKUljRKS0_E_clEjS7_
13
_ZN9nntrainer6Tensor5splitESt6vectorImSaImEEi
14
_ZNK9nntrainer6Tensor3cosERS0_f
14
_ZN9nntrainer6Tensor10initializeENS_11InitializerE
18
_ZZN9nntrainer6Tensor24calculateConcatOutputDimERKSt6vectorIS0_SaIS0_EEiENKUlRKS0_E_clES7_
19
_ZN9nntrainer6Tensor5pow_iEf
22
_ZN9nntrainer6Tensor8allocateEv
31
_ZN9nntrainer6TensorC2ERKSt6vectorIS1_IS1_IS1_IfSaIfEESaIS3_EESaIS5_EESaIS7_EEN2ml5train9TensorDim10TensorTypeE
31
_ZNK9nntrainer6Tensor16multiply_stridedERKS0_f
31
_ZNK9nntrainer6Tensor13getBatchSliceERKSt6vectorIjSaIjEE
107
_ZN9nntrainer6Tensor13setRandNormalEff
108
_ZNK9nntrainer6Tensor5bytesEv
129
_ZN9nntrainer6Tensor15normalization_iEv
167
_ZNK9nntrainer6Tensor8maxValueEv
168
_ZN9nntrainer6Tensor10subtract_iERKf
171
_ZNK9nntrainer6Tensor8subtractERKfRS0_
174
_ZNK9nntrainer6Tensor8minValueEv
175
_ZN9nntrainer6Tensor23dot_batched_deriv_wrt_1ERKS0_S2_bbf
176
_ZNK9nntrainer6Tensor23dot_batched_deriv_wrt_2ERS0_RKS0_bbf
176
_ZN9nntrainer6Tensor8divide_iERKS0_
182
_ZNK9nntrainer6Tensor6divideERKS0_RS0_
200
_ZN9nntrainer6Tensor13add_i_stridedERKS0_f
207
_ZNK9nntrainer6Tensor11add_stridedERKS0_RS0_f
212
_ZNK9nntrainer6Tensor12sum_by_batchEv
453
_ZNK9nntrainer6Tensor6argmaxEv
650
_ZNK9nntrainer6Tensor10dotBatchedERKS0_RS0_bbf
759
_ZNK9nntrainer6Tensor3powEfRS0_
790
_ZNK9nntrainer6Tensor5applyESt8functionIFRS0_S0_S2_EES2_
883
_ZN9nntrainer6Tensor10deallocateEv
908
_ZNK9nntrainer6Tensor7averageERKSt6vectorIjSaIjEERS0_
948
_ZNK9nntrainer6Tensor5cloneEN2ml5train9TensorDim8DataTypeE
1086
_ZNK9nntrainer6Tensor9transposeER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E
1107
_ZNK9nntrainer6Tensor9transposeER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EERS0_
1114
_ZN9nntrainer6Tensor7setNameERK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E
1199
_ZN9nntrainer6Tensor5add_iERKf
1231
_ZNK9nntrainer6Tensor14getInitializerEv
1434
_ZN9nntrainer6Tensor15dot_deriv_wrt_1ERKS0_S2_bbf
1457
_ZNK9nntrainer6Tensor6l2normEv
1931
_ZNK9nntrainer6Tensor3dotERKS0_bb
2079
_ZN9nntrainer6Tensor4saveERSo
2133
_ZN9nntrainer6Tensor10multiply_iERKf
2608
_ZN9nntrainer6Tensor13add_i_partialEjjRS0_jjS0_j
2698
_ZN9nntrainer6Tensor18multiply_i_stridedERKS0_f
2846
_ZNK9nntrainer6Tensor8multiplyERKS0_f
3179
_ZN9nntrainer6Tensor4fillERKS0_b
3261
_ZN9nntrainer6Tensor16copy_with_strideERKS0_
3511
_ZNK9nntrainer6Tensor7averageEv
5003
_ZNK9nntrainer6Tensor3addERKS0_f
5007
_ZNK9nntrainer6Tensor7averageEj
5009
_ZNK9nntrainer6Tensor7averageEjRS0_
5009
_ZNK9nntrainer6Tensor5chainEv
5019
_ZN9nntrainer6Tensor10subtract_iERKS0_
5698
_ZNK9nntrainer6Tensor8subtractERKS0_
5866
_ZNK9nntrainer6Tensor3addERKf
6179
_ZN9nntrainer6Tensor8divide_iERKf
6237
_ZNK9nntrainer6Tensor6divideERKfRS0_
6274
_ZNK9nntrainer6Tensor8multiplyERKf
6633
_ZNK9nntrainer6Tensor15dot_deriv_wrt_2ERS0_RKS0_bbf
6636
_ZN9nntrainer6TensoraSERKS0_
6741
_ZNK9nntrainer6Tensor3addERKfRS0_
7432
_ZNK9nntrainer6Tensor5cloneEv
7492
_ZNK9nntrainer6Tensor8multiplyERKfRS0_
7691
_ZNK9nntrainer6Tensor8subtractERKS0_RS0_
8127
_ZN9nntrainer6Tensor10multiply_iERKS0_f
8602
_ZNK9nntrainer6TensoreqERKS0_
10826
_ZN9nntrainer6Tensor8addValueEjjjjff
10925
_ZNK9nntrainer6Tensor16multiply_stridedERKS0_RS0_f
12608
_ZNK9nntrainer6Tensor3addERKS0_RS0_f
13158
_ZN9nntrainer6Tensor8copyDataERKS0_
13734
_ZNK9nntrainer6Tensor13getTensorTypeEv
15500
_ZN9nntrainer6Tensor14setRandUniformEff
15807
_ZNK9nntrainer6Tensor8multiplyERKS0_RS0_f
17216
_ZN9nntrainer6Tensor10initializeEv
19183
_ZN9nntrainer6Tensor11updateBatchEj
20419
_ZN9nntrainer6Tensor4readERSt14basic_ifstreamIcSt11char_traitsIcEEmbi
23197
_ZN9nntrainer6Tensor7reshapeERKN2ml5train9TensorDimE
29183
_ZNK9nntrainer6Tensor9getOffsetEv
34173
_ZNK9nntrainer6Tensor13getMemoryDataEv
34174
_ZN9nntrainer6Tensor7setZeroEv
36711
_ZNK9nntrainer6Tensor3dotERKS0_RS0_bbf
36830
_ZNK9nntrainer6Tensor14getMemoryBytesEv
38188
_ZN9nntrainer6TensorC2ERKN2ml5train9TensorDimEbNS_11InitializerENS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EENS_7QSchemeEb
39609
_ZN9nntrainer6Tensor12setTensorVarEN2ml5train9TensorDimEPvm
46136
_ZN9nntrainer6Tensor5add_iERKS0_f
46231
_ZNK9nntrainer6Tensor3sumERKSt6vectorIjSaIjEEf
52083
_ZNK9nntrainer6Tensor7channelEv
56588
_ZNK9nntrainer6Tensor3sumERKSt6vectorIjSaIjEERS0_f
59867
_ZNK9nntrainer6Tensor3sumEjf
60390
_ZNK9nntrainer6Tensor6heightEv
75988
_ZN9nntrainer6Tensor8setValueEf
81081
_ZNK9nntrainer6Tensor10getStridesEv
81265
_ZNK9nntrainer6Tensor7getNameB5cxx11Ev
85744
_ZN9nntrainer6Tensor4copyERKS0_
97458
_ZNK9nntrainer6Tensor5batchEv
118275
_ZNK9nntrainer6Tensor3sumEjRS0_ff
126666
_ZN9nntrainer6Tensor7setDataESt10shared_ptrINS_10MemoryDataEEmb
138468
_ZNK9nntrainer6Tensor10scale_sizeEv
169020
_ZN9nntrainer6Tensor9mergeAxisEjj
169889
_ZNK9nntrainer6Tensor15checkContinuousEjj
170205
_ZNK9nntrainer6Tensor13getBatchSliceEmj
230846
_ZNK9nntrainer6Tensor5widthEv
234536
_ZN9nntrainer6Tensor11isAllocatedEv
246930
_ZN9nntrainer6TensorC2ENS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EN2ml5train9TensorDim6FormatENS9_8DataTypeE
282561
_ZNK9nntrainer6Tensor19getSharedDataTensorEN2ml5train9TensorDimEmbRKN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EE
301856
_ZN9nntrainer6TensorC2ERKN2ml5train9TensorDimEPKvNS_7QSchemeE
336059
_ZNK9nntrainer6Tensor9getFormatEv
421497
_ZN9nntrainer6TensorC2ERKS0_
533568
_ZNK9nntrainer6Tensor5emptyEv
645013
_ZNK9nntrainer6Tensor13getContiguousEv
679340
_ZNK9nntrainer6Tensor6getDimEv
876169
_ZNK9nntrainer6Tensor11getDataTypeEv
963682
_ZNK9nntrainer6Tensor4sizeEv
19476946
_ZN9nntrainer6Tensor8setValueEjjjjf
35432469
_ZNK9nntrainer6Tensor8getIndexEjjjj
61724067
Generated by:
LCOV version 2.0-1